How much do average plumber salary in j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average hourly pay for average plumber salary in in Raleigh, NC is $29.54,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$23.12 and $33.89 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the average plumber salary in the United States?

The average plumber salary in the United States typically ranges from $45,000 to $65,000 per year, depending on experience, location, and certifications. Entry-level plumbers may earn around $35,000 annually, while experienced plumbers or those in high-demand areas can earn over $75,000. Wages can also be influenced by union membership, specialization, and overtime opportunities.

What are some common challenges plumbers face on the job and how can they be prepared for them?

Plumbers often encounter challenges such as diagnosing complex plumbing issues, working in tight or awkward spaces, and managing emergency repairs outside of normal hours. Being well-versed in local building codes and safety procedures is essential, as is maintaining strong problem-solving skills. Many plumbers find that staying organized and continuously updating their technical knowledge helps them handle these challenges efficiently and deliver quality service to clients.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a plumber,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Plumber, you need a solid understanding of piping systems, troubleshooting skills, and often a vocational training certificate or apprenticeship completion. Familiarity with plumbing codes, pipe fitting tools, and sometimes certification or licensing exams is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, customer service, and attention to detail make someone stand out in this position. These skills ensure reliable, safe, and efficient plumbing solutions for clients and compliance with building regulations.

How much does a licensed plumber make?

A licensed plumber's average salary varies by region, but typically ranges from $50,000 to $80,000 annually. Experienced plumbers with specialized skills or working in urban areas can earn higher wages, and certifications may lead to increased pay.
